Common Schengen file items

Details differ by country and travel purpose, but these items appear in many Schengen files.

  • Passport, appointment confirmation, and application documents.
  • Bank statement and employment, study, or business proof.
  • Travel insurance matching Schengen requirements.
  • Provisional hotel and flight bookings when required.
  • Certified translations for documents not accepted in their original language.

What we check before the appointment

We check name spelling, travel dates, insurance coverage, bookings, itinerary logic, and whether any document may need translation or attestation.

Important note

Schengen requirements differ by country and visa center. The final checklist must always be confirmed from the official source.
